- Russia found rare support for its war in Ukraine at the UN General Assembly on Monday from Syria, whose leadership has relied on Moscow’s support in its civil war.
- The top Syrian diplomat’s robust support of the Ukraine invasion came in contrast to speeches from other nominal Russian partners during the annual General Assembly.
- China, which before the war pledged wide cooperation with Russia, and India, a historic defense partner of Moscow despite warming ties with Washington, both called for dialogue to end the conflict in Ukraine.
